About This Role: Call Centre Trainer / Learning & Development Facilitator
Design and deliver training programmes that upskill call centre agents in product knowledge, systems, compliance, and soft skills. Trainers are the engine of quality in high-volume contact centres across South Africa.
Key Duties & Responsibilities
- Delivering induction training to new call centre agents in retail and manufacturing environments.
- Designing training scripts tailored to spice and food processing trade customer enquiries.
- Coaching agents on isiZulu and Hindi customer interactions for Verulam's multilingual client base.
- Listening to live and recorded calls and giving structured, constructive feedback to agents.
- Tracking agent progress against weekly performance targets and reporting to operations managers.
- Running refresher sessions when new products, promotions, or compliance rules are introduced.
- Supporting floor supervisors during peak periods by monitoring agent quality in real time.
- Updating training materials to reflect seasonal campaigns at Verulam Plaza and Redcliffe Shopping Centre.
Requirements
- Matric (Grade 12)
- Minimum 2–3 years call centre agent experience
- Facilitation or Training qualification (ODETDP / ETD NQF Level 5 advantageous)
- Excellent communication and presentation skills
- Proficiency in MS Office (PowerPoint, Excel, Word)
Working Hours
Most Call Centre Trainer roles in Verulam run Monday to Friday, 08:00–17:00, with a rotating Saturday shift roughly once or twice a month. Some logistics and manufacturing clients operate extended hours, so occasional 07:00 starts or 18:00 finishes are possible. Overtime is usually paid separately and agreed upfront.

Safety Tips for Verulam
Verulam is generally safe during business hours, with good foot traffic around the CBD, Verulam Plaza, and Redcliffe Shopping Centre. Stay alert around ATMs and busy intersections on shopping days. Avoid walking alone after dark in the quieter industrial stretches near Gerritsma Avenue. On late shifts, travel with colleagues where possible.

Job Market in Verulam
Verulam's economy runs on three pillars: retail trade at Verulam Plaza and Redcliffe Shopping Centre, spice and food processing manufacturing along Gerritsma Avenue, and logistics operations serving northern Durban. All three sectors run customer-facing teams that need regular onboarding and upskilling, creating steady, year-round demand for Call Centre Trainers who understand the local multilingual customer base.
